For non production, amateur, and student use, Express PCB
and PCB Express offer free cad programs to do boards they support
internally. Launch ordering right inside,...simple layout tools..
Tough to beat for easy learning curve and one-off assy's.. A few days
turn to get them

I use DipTrace quite a lot. It is a relatively new program, includes
schematic, pcb, components libraries with custom capabilities, autorouting.
It comes as a free 30 day trial, a light version and the full version is about
$500 or so, 1/10th of the big guys. Free to check it out.
